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E A device for providing and displaying multimedia video on a personal computer. The device resides on an electronic printed circuit card which fits into an expansion slot on a personal computer. The device includes inputs for various video signals, such as cable TV and off- air broadband video signals, and for computer video signals. The device also includes an integrated television tuner. The computer signals can be in CGA, EGA or VGA format. The device converts the video signals into a format which is suitable for display on a computer monitox. The device may be used with either single frequency or multi frequency monitors, such as the VGA type and the multi-Sync type. The user can switch between computer and video mode without effecting the other display mode.
